IGS file, also known as IGES file, is a common file format used in the CAD (Computer-Aided Design) industry for exchanging digital data between different systems. If you have received an IGS file and want to view its contents, you will need an IGS file reader. Here are the steps to open and read an IGS file:
1. Download and Install IGS File Reader: There are various IGS file readers available online for free. Some popular options include FreeCAD, OpenSCAD, and MeshLab. Choose one that suits your requirements and download it to your computer. Follow the installation instructions to set it up.
2. Open IGS File: Once the IGS file reader is installed, you can open the IGS file by launching the software and using the 'Open' or 'Import' feature to locate and select the IGS file from your computer. The file will then be loaded within the IGS file reader interface.
3. View and Analyze the File: After opening the IGS file, you can navigate through its contents using the software's viewing and analysis tools. You can zoom in and out, rotate the 3D model, and inspect different components of the design.
4. Edit and Convert (Optional): Depending on the IGS file reader you have chosen, you may also have the option to edit the file or convert it to a different file format. This can be useful if you need to make modifications to the design or share it with others who use a different CAD software.
By following these simple steps, you can easily open and read an IGS file using an IGS file reader.
